24th of August Regional Historical Museum

3 de Febrero 246
Tel. 0343-4930069 / 0343-4930096
Open Tuesdays from 8 to 10 a.m.
and Thursdays from 4 to 6 p.m.

The museum houses portraits of Eduardo and Federico Hasenkamp, the founders of the town, as well as some of their belongings. There is a document hand-written by Sarmiento dating from 1862, a cockade with the Argentine coat of arms that was used for the first time in 1813, and a brooch in commemoration of the centennial celebrations put into circulation in 1910.
Amongst the objects related to the history of the city is the bag belonging to the first postman the town had in 1926.

Hasenkamp
This town is also part of the department of Paraná and lies 80km. away from the capital city. To get there one must travel down national route No. 12 upon leaving Paraná and then take provincial route No. 32.
